To be eligible for guard recycling you must be meet all of the requirements.
We have had guards being returned for recycling that are well below average. It’s really important for guards to be clean & free from debris to be able to begin the recycling process.
Guards must be clean and free from debris none of the items below are acceptable.
- Attachments, e.g. saddles, clamps or other fittings.
- Metal, e.g. bolts, nuts, screws or washers.
- Debris, e.g. bitumen, concrete, dirt, stones or tar.
